According to 6Wresearch internal database and industry insights, the Global Phosphodiesterase Inhibitors Market was valued at USD 2.7 Billion in 2024 and is expected to reach USD 3.9 Billion by 2031, growing at a compound annual growth rate of 5.30% during the forecast period (2025-2031).
The global Phosphodiesterase Inhibitors market is experiencing steady growth due to their widespread use in the treatment of various medical conditions such as erectile dysfunction, pulmonary hypertension, and chronic obstructive pulmonary disease. Key players in the market are continuously focusing on research and development activities to introduce innovative products and expand their product portfolio. The market is also being driven by the increasing prevalence of lifestyle-related disorders and the growing aging population worldwide. North America and Europe are the leading regions in terms of market share, with Asia Pacific expected to witness significant growth in the coming years. Factors such as increasing healthcare expenditure, rising awareness about the benefits of phosphodiesterase inhibitors, and improving healthcare infrastructure are expected to drive the market further.

The Global Phosphodiesterase Inhibitors Market faces several challenges, including patent expirations leading to generic competition, stringent regulatory requirements for approval, and the emergence of alternative treatment options. Patent expirations can significantly impact market revenues as generic versions enter the market, leading to price erosion and decreased profit margins for original manufacturers. Additionally, obtaining regulatory approval for phosphodiesterase inhibitors can be time-consuming and costly due to the need for extensive clinical trials to demonstrate safety and efficacy. The market also faces competition from alternative therapies such as gene therapy and immunotherapy, which offer innovative treatment approaches for various conditions. Adapting to these challenges by investing in research and development for new indications and formulations will be crucial for companies operating in the Global Phosphodiesterase Inhibitors Market.

Government policies related to the Global Phosphodiesterase Inhibitors Market vary by country, but generally focus on regulating the manufacturing, distribution, and marketing of these drugs to ensure safety and efficacy for patients. Regulatory bodies such as the FDA in the United States and the EMA in Europe set guidelines for the approval process of phosphodiesterase inhibitors, including clinical trial requirements and labeling standards. Additionally, pricing and reimbursement policies play a significant role in market access and affordability, with government agencies often negotiating drug prices with manufacturers to ensure cost-effectiveness and accessibility for patients. Intellectual property rights and patent protection also influence market dynamics, as governments aim to balance innovation incentives with promoting generic competition to drive down prices and increase access to phosphodiesterase inhibitors.
